Several years ago I was involved with a group that helped stop a huge garbage dump/landfill planned for the Town of Evans. "Stop the Dump" was successful in preventing the placement of a real eyesore in our town.

It has been brought to my attention that another garbage company is again trying to move into this area, this time in Brant. They have quietly been approaching landowners regarding their property.

I hope people will again be aware of the potential hazards a dump will cause. Not only will there be increased traffic, but Lake Erie is much too close to have toxins leeching into it. We really need to think about our future.

The last time around, we found out that the landfill/dump would be receiving garbage from four other states (including New Jersey) and tractor trailers would be delivering trash around the clock.

I hope the Town of Brant will consider the long-term effects of waste being brought into their town, and I hope the Town of Evans and the Village of Farnham will also have some input as to how it will affect their area, their highways and the water we drink.
